Gradačac and Gornja Radgona host major regional agricultural fairs
Major agricultural and food industry exhibitions are taking place in the Balkan region. In Gradačac, Bosnia and Herzegovina, the 53rd International Plum Fair (Sajam šljive) is being held from August 13 to 15. The event features approximately 150 exhibitors from Bosnia and Herzegovina, Croatia, Serbia, Montenegro, Slovenia, and Turkey. The fair focuses on dairy, milling, and fruit and vegetable processing, and includes the 9th International Beekeeping Fair, a gastro festival, and various scientific and professional meetings.
Simultaneously, the 64th AGRA international agricultural and food fair is scheduled in Gornja Radgona, Slovenia, from August 22 to 26. This event is expected to host nearly 1,700 exhibitors from 36 countries, with Algeria serving as the partner country. The exhibition will highlight modern agricultural machinery, digitalization in forestry and farming, and sustainable development, and is expected to attract nearly 100,000 visitors.
